Strategies for Cultivating Financial Excellence
Fostering financial excellence involves several strategic initiatives:
- Financial Education and Training: Equipping employees with the knowledge to understand financial concepts and their impact on business operations.
- Leadership and Accountability: Leaders must exemplify financial stewardship, embedding accountability into the organization’s DNA.
- Integrated Financial Systems: Modern financial systems and technologies provide the visibility and control essential for managing finances effectively.
- Transparency: Cultivating an open environment where financial strategies and performance are shared and discussed promotes a collective commitment to financial goals.
Overcoming Challenges to Financial Excellence
Organizations may encounter barriers such as resistance to financial education among non-finance staff and the challenge of aligning diverse departmental objectives with overarching financial strategies. Overcoming these hurdles requires targeted education initiatives, leadership endorsement, and integrated goal-setting processes.
